Overview of Typical Price Range

Comprehensive digital marketing bootcamps in Los Angeles typically range from $2,000 to $5,000, reflecting the extensive curriculum and hands-on learning approach these programs provide. Full-time immersive programs commanding higher prices often include career services, mentorship, and portfolio development support. Shorter, specialized workshops focusing on specific skills like Google Ads or social media marketing may cost as little as $350 to $800, making them accessible entry points for professionals seeking targeted skill enhancement. Premium programs with industry partnerships and guaranteed job placement assistance can exceed $5,000 but often justify the investment through superior outcomes and networking opportunities.

Comparison of Average Costs Between Different Bootcamps

Los Angeles's competitive education market offers diverse digital marketing bootcamp options, each with distinct pricing models and value propositions. Comparing costs across providers helps students identify programs that align with their budget constraints, learning preferences, and career objectives. The following analysis examines four prominent bootcamp providers serving the LA market:

  • Noble Desktop: This established provider offers comprehensive online digital marketing programs ranging from $975 to $4,000. Their curriculum emphasizes practical skills development with live instruction, project-based learning, and career support services. The pricing reflects their reputation for quality instruction and strong industry connections, making them a premium choice for serious career changers.
  • Certstaffix Training: Specializing in intensive short-format courses lasting 2-5 days, Certstaffix prices programs between $890 and $1,375. Their focused approach targets working professionals seeking specific skill upgrades without extended time commitments. While more affordable, these condensed programs require students to have foundational marketing knowledge and strong self-directed learning capabilities.
  • Sonic Training: Offering both on-site and virtual instruction, Sonic Training maintains competitive pricing around $395 for most courses. Their affordable model makes digital marketing education accessible to budget-conscious students, though programs may lack the comprehensive career services found in higher-priced alternatives. The provider excels in delivering fundamental concepts efficiently.
  • General Assembly: With a prominent downtown Los Angeles location, General Assembly offers scalable pricing from $375 for introductory workshops to $4,500 for comprehensive bootcamps. Their premium programs include extensive career coaching, industry networking events, and partnership opportunities with major brands, justifying the higher investment for students prioritizing job placement outcomes.

Duration of the Program

Program length directly correlates with pricing, as extended bootcamps require greater resource investments from providers and deliver more comprehensive skill development. Full-time immersive programs spanning 12-24 weeks typically cost $3,000-$5,000, providing deep expertise across multiple digital marketing disciplines. Part-time evening or weekend programs extending 6-12 months may offer lower per-month costs but similar total investments, accommodating working professionals' schedules. Intensive weekend workshops or week-long boot camps cost less upfront but may require additional training to achieve career-change objectives.

Income Share Agreements (ISAs)

Income Share Agreements represent innovative financing that aligns bootcamp success with student outcomes, requiring no upfront payment in exchange for a percentage of post-graduation income. These agreements typically cap total repayment amounts and include income thresholds below which no payments are required. ISAs work particularly well for career changers uncertain about their earning potential in digital marketing, providing risk mitigation while ensuring bootcamp quality through outcome-based incentives.

Payment Plans and Deferred Tuition

Flexible payment plans allow students to spread bootcamp costs across multiple months, reducing immediate financial impact while maintaining access to quality education. Many programs offer 3-6 month payment schedules with minimal or no interest charges. Deferred tuition options enable students to begin programs immediately while delaying payment until after completion or job placement, though these arrangements may include higher total costs to compensate providers for delayed revenue.

Loans and Financial Aid

While federal financial aid rarely covers bootcamp programs, many providers partner with specialized education lenders offering competitive rates for skill development loans. Private lenders increasingly recognize bootcamp value propositions, creating loan products specifically for career training programs. Some bootcamps also offer internal financing with favorable terms, enabling broader access to their programs while maintaining revenue stability.

Digital Marketing Certificate

The Digital Marketing Certificate program represents a comprehensive 120-hour educational experience priced at $4,000, covering essential marketing disciplines through five integrated bootcamps. Students master digital marketing strategy development, search engine optimization techniques, social media marketing, email marketing automation, and performance analytics. The program includes hands-on projects using industry-standard tools, portfolio development guidance, and career coaching to ensure graduates are job-ready upon completion. This intensive approach attracts serious career changers and marketing professionals seeking comprehensive skill enhancement.

Google AdWords Fundamentals

Google AdWords Fundamentals provides intensive one-day training priced at $400, focusing specifically on Google's advertising platform and campaign optimization strategies. Students learn keyword research methodologies, campaign structure best practices, bid management techniques, and performance measurement approaches. This concentrated format suits marketing professionals who need immediate platform competency without extended time commitments. The course emphasizes practical application through live account setup and campaign creation exercises.

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

The Search Engine Optimization course offers comprehensive SEO training over two intensive days for $900, covering technical and strategic aspects of organic search marketing. Students learn keyword research tools and techniques, on-page optimization strategies, content optimization approaches, and link building methodologies. The program includes hands-on exercises using industry-standard SEO tools and real website optimization projects. This practical approach ensures students can implement SEO strategies immediately upon course completion, making it valuable for marketing professionals and business owners seeking to improve online visibility.

Jobs Available After Digital Marketing Bootcamps

Los Angeles's diverse economy offers abundant opportunities for digital marketing professionals across entertainment, technology, fashion, real estate, and startup sectors. The city's concentration of creative industries and innovative companies creates demand for skilled marketers who can navigate complex, competitive markets. Bootcamp graduates find opportunities ranging from entry-level positions to specialized roles, with clear advancement pathways toward management and strategic positions.

  • Digital Marketer: Digital Marketers develop, execute, and optimize comprehensive marketing campaigns across multiple channels, requiring broad skill sets and strategic thinking capabilities. They earn approximately $65,000 nationally, with Los Angeles professionals commanding around $80,000, representing a 23% premium over national averages due to the city's competitive market and high cost of living.
  • Search Manager: Search Managers specialize in search engine optimization and search engine marketing, combining technical expertise with strategic planning to improve organic rankings and manage paid search campaigns. The role commands a national average of $79,000 with Los Angeles professionals earning approximately $82,000, reflecting 4% above national medians due to high demand for search expertise in competitive markets.
  • Web Optimization Specialist: Web Optimization Specialists focus on improving website performance, user experience, and conversion rates through data analysis and testing methodologies. These roles offer a national average of $68,000 with Los Angeles positions averaging $67,000, slightly below national medians due to the abundance of qualified candidates in the tech-saturated market.
  • Digital Analyst: Digital Analysts provide data-driven insights that inform marketing strategy and campaign optimization, requiring strong analytical skills and business acumen. The national average reaches $96,000, while Los Angeles analysts earn approximately $83,000, representing competitive compensation for specialized analytical expertise in data-driven marketing environments.
